Laurel Court

Laurel Court is a locked intensive rehabilitation unit for up to 11 men with learning disabilities. The focus at Laurel Court is on rehabilitation in a safe and structured environment, with intensive clinical and therapeutic input provided by the on-site multi disciplinary team of psychiatrists, psychologists, occupational therapists and nurses.

Laurel Court has a large, landscaped garden and spacious communal areas including two quiet rooms with comfortable chairs. All bedrooms are en-suite and furbished to a very high standard and individuals are encouraged to personalise their rooms to their own tastes. Staffing levels are high and qualified nurses are available 24 hours a day.

Laurel Court is situated in Colchester which is Britain's oldest recorded town. Colchester is a thriving, modern town with many great attractions including Colchester Zoo and Colchester Castle Museum. Colchester has excellent shopping facilities and many amenities for residents. The coast is a short drive away and London is accessible by regular rail links with journeys taking under an hour. Laurel Court is well situated for local amenities which is particularly important when beginning a graduated leave programme. Laurel Court has it's own mini-bus but we actively encourage clients to use public transport to develop the necessary skills in preparation for an eventual move back to the community.

Every individual at Laurel Court accesses the local community with the support of staff. Many are members of the local gym, some attend college and they enjoy the regular Gateway club. Colchester Town Football Club is just accross the road and many of our patients attend home games regularly. Weekly activities can also include cinema, bowling, shopping outings and picnics, but any activity is encouraged once it has been suitably risk assessed.

Laurel Court is serviced by the Occupational Therapy-led Joy Clare day centre, where individuals can utilise the music room, art room, games room and training kitchen.

Patient Profile

  • Male
  • Aged between 18 - 65
  • Primary diagnosis of a learning disability
  • Challenging behaviour
  • Dual diagnosis
  • May be sectioned under the Mental Health Act 1983
  • May have a history of repeated hospital admissions
  • May have a forensic background including those on Section 37/41
